Re: DH's, I did a ton of reading on that and it's a whole big mess of recomendations, but I think it's pretty simple. Know these three things:

1. Your true waist size
2. The pants size, assuming like most they're 2'' vanity
3. Sizing down for stretch, depending on preference and the type of jeans

I'm exact same as oneeightyseven. 30'' real waist, usually buy 28's in most pants, so with DH's 19cm's I size down 1 to a 27. Simple. With APC NS's, maybe I size down two becuase they're cut a bit bigger and the heavier denim might stretch, so 27-26.

The only place I see variation on this is your waist to thighs ratio plus some level of how &quot;hard&quot; you work them and how heavy the denim is...
